Staff Software Engineer

2 weeks ago


Kanpur, India Rippling Full time

About Rippling

Rippling is the first way for businesses to manage all of their HR & IT—payroll, benefits, computers, apps, and more—in one unified workforce platform.


By connecting every business system to one source of truth for employee data, businesses can automate all of the manual work they normally need to do to make employee changes. Take onboarding, for example. With Rippling, you can just click a button and set up a new employees’ payroll, health insurance, work computer, and third-party apps—like Slack, Zoom, and Office 365—all within 90 seconds.


Based in San Francisco, CA, Rippling has raised $1.4B from the world’s top investors—including Kleiner Perkins, Founders Fund, Sequoia, Greenoaks, and Bedrock—and was named one of America's best startup employers by Forbes.


We prioritize candidate safety. Please be aware that all official communication will only be sent from @Rippling.com addresses.



About the role

We are hiring a Staff Software Engineer to join Rippling’s Benefits Team. This role is integral to building scalable, reliable systems within our Benefits Marketplace and Platform. We are seeking candidates from leading tech companies who have demonstrated experience in 0-1 and 1-10 scaling journeys, mentoring junior engineers, and working closely with product managers. Below are the interview process, target candidate profile, and guidelines for screening and interviewing candidates.


What you will do


  1. Engineer and maintain innovative, secure, and scalable solutions that meet high-performance standards.
  2. Ship large features and improvements independently with minimal guidance.
  3. Solve technical problems of high scope and complexity while driving the team’s technical roadmap.
  4. Translate high-level business requirements into actionable software designs.
  5. Mentor junior engineers, fostering their growth and removing blockers to their success.
  6. Act as the technical lead for your team, driving large-scale initiatives and collaborating with business and technical leadership.


Qualifications


  1. Experience: 12+ years of programming experience, with expertise in building scalable distributed systems.
  2. Proven ability to scale products through various growth phases: 0-1, 1-10, and 10-100.
  3. Familiarity with Python, Django, React, MongoDB, AWS, and GoLang.
  4. Strong ability to thrive in ambiguous environments, identifying and independently pursuing impactful areas.
  5. Passion for solving real-world customer problems and delivering robust technical solutions.


Who You Are

  1. A results-driven problem solver who takes pride in delivering innovative and impactful solutions.
  2. A self-starter who excels in ambiguous environments and identifies areas of improvement with minimal guidance.
  3. A mentor and collaborator who thrives in helping others grow and building high-performing teams.
  4. A technical leader who balances immediate priorities with long-term architectural health.
  5. A customer-focused engineer passionate about solving real pain points with practical, scalable solutions.
  6. A proactive communicator who aligns well with both technical and business stakeholders.


About the Benefits Team at Rippling:

Employers and employees spend over $5 trillion annually on benefits globally. These include products like health insurance, retirement savings plans, and various other employee benefits that help families navigate critical life decisions. Despite their importance, the benefits industry still needs to be updated, costly and confusing for users.


Rippling is transforming this landscape by building the first modern multi-sided marketplace that seamlessly connects brokers, employers, and employees with any benefit. Our platform powers the discovery, purchase, and utilisation of benefits products globally, making the experience easier, more affordable, and user-friendly.


Our Benefits Vertical Includes:

  • Benefits Platform: Powers recommendations, payments, and our benefits eligibility engine.
  • Benefits Marketplace: Features over 100 partners, providing various benefits options to meet diverse needs.
  • Rippling Benefits Products: Natively built products that integrate into the overall platform, enhancing user experience and engagement.


The engineering team behind the Benefits vertical works on innovative, scalable solutions that shape the future of this industry. This role offers the opportunity to work on complex systems, contribute to impactful projects, and help build the future of benefits at Rippling.



  • kanpur, India DigitalTek Solutions Full time

    Company DescriptionWith over a decade of expertise, DigitalTek Solutions is a trusted provider of managed services staffing, staff augmentation, and IT consulting, delivering tailored solutions to Fortune 1000 companies across North America. We specialize in connecting top talent with opportunities in the IT, Engineering, and Digital sectors, serving a...

  • Software Engineer

    3 weeks ago


    Kanpur, India Spinta Digital Full time

    Company Description Spinta Digital is a strategic partner that specializes in Branding, Creative Media, Marketing, and Technology. With a focus on crafting compelling narratives and iconic visual identities, we leverage innovative strategies and cutting-edge technology to ensure brands resonate, engage, and dominate in the market. Our team of experienced...


  • Kanpur, India Intelliswift Software Full time

    Responsibilities:Management and Monitoring:Performance Monitoring: Continuously monitor the performance and health of VDI environments using AWS CloudWatch, AWS X-Ray, and other monitoring tools.Troubleshooting: Troubleshoot and resolve issues related to VDI performance, connectivity, and user access. Implement solutions to prevent recurrence.Maintenance:...


  • Kanpur, Uttar Pradesh, India Dw cyber system pvt ltd Full time

    We are seeking a talented Software Engineering Expert to design, develop, and deploy high-quality software applications.Company OverviewDw cyber system pvt ltd is a leading technology company that specializes in providing innovative solutions to clients worldwide.Job DescriptionThe Software Engineering Expert will play a crucial role in our team, working...

  • Software engineer

    4 weeks ago


    Kanpur, India PSIT Kanpur Full time

    About PSIT: Pranveer Singh Institute of Technolog y (PSIT), Kanpur is a leading premier technical Institution (All India Rank 32, as per Times Engineering Survey, 2024) located in Kanpur, Uttar Pradesh, India, established in 2004. Affiliated with Dr. A. P. J. Abdul Kalam Technical University, Lucknow, and approved by AICTE, PSIT offers undergraduate...

  • Software Engineer

    3 months ago


    kanpur, India PSIT Kanpur (Pranveer Singh Institute of Technology) Full time

    About PSIT: Pranveer Singh Institute of Technolog y (PSIT), Kanpur is a leading premier technical Institution (All India Rank 32, as per Times Engineering Survey, 2024) located in Kanpur, Uttar Pradesh, India, established in 2004. Affiliated with Dr. A.P.J. Abdul Kalam Technical University, Lucknow, and approved by AICTE, PSIT offers undergraduate and...


  • Kanpur, India Visitly Full time

    Company Overview:We are an agile and innovative startup transforming the Visitor Management space with cutting-edge solutions. Our mission is to empower businesses with tools that keep them efficient, secure, and ahead of the curve. At our core, we value collaboration, creativity, and a "get-it-done" attitude.We are looking for a Lead Software Engineer who...


  • Kanpur, India Ascendion Full time

    Job Description: SDET with C# Strong expertiseExperience: 5+ YearsLocation: ChennaiSUMMARYThe Lead Software Quality Engineer/Software Development Engineer in Test is a hands-on daily contributor who is responsible for complex testing tasks requiring planning, scheduling, and testing to assure that developed products meet design specifications and are within...


  • Kanpur, India MPC Cloud Consulting Pvt Ltd Full time

    MPC Cloud Consulting are looking for Android App Development - Senior Software Engineers.Role:Conduct manual and automated testing to ensure high quality deliverables.Develop and maintain automated test scripts using Robot Framework and Python for functional, regression, and performance testing. Collaborate closely with developers, designers, and product...


  • Kanpur, India Poshmark Full time

    Poshmark is looking for a talented and creative Senior Software Engineer, Android. If you are someone who loves creating mobile applications that have a simple user interface and solid code, are passionate about developing new user experiences, solving difficult problems, and creating delightful solutions, this is a perfect job for you! You have the unique...


  • Kanpur, Uttar Pradesh, India Initus HR Consulting Pvt-For US based product company Full time

    **Job Title:** Senior Software Engineer - Cloud and Network DevelopmentLocation: USA-based product company, Bangalore/RemoteSalary Range: $120,000 - $180,000 per annumCompany OverviewInitus HR Consulting Pvt Ltd is a leading consulting firm specializing in talent acquisition and management for US-based product companies. We are committed to delivering...


  • Kanpur, India Velotio Technologies Full time

    Velotio Technologies is a product engineering company working with innovative startups and enterprises. We are a certified Great Place to Work® and recognized as one of the best companies to work for in India. We have provided full-stack product development for 110+ startups across the globe building products in the cloud-native, data engineering, B2B SaaS,...


  • Kanpur, Uttar Pradesh, India Allies Interactive Services Full time

    We are seeking a highly skilled Senior Full Stack Software Engineer to join our team at Allies Interactive Services.Job DescriptionA senior-level developer responsible for designing, developing and implementing robust software applications that meet the needs of our clients.The ideal candidate will have a strong background in web development, with expertise...


  • Kanpur, Uttar Pradesh, India KBS Consultants Private Limited Full time

    At KBS Consultants Private Limited, we are looking for a highly skilled Senior Software Engineering Manager to lead our technology projects. This is a great opportunity to utilize your technical expertise and leadership skills to oversee the successful execution of complex projects. Company OverviewKBS Consultants Private Limited is a premier financial...

  • Project Engineer

    3 weeks ago


    Kanpur, India Hitachi Energy Full time

    Mission Statement:Design authority for an engineering discipline with low to medium complexity. Complete assignments on small projects or portions of larger projects, cost-effectively and in accordance with contract specifications, quality standards and safety requirements.Your responsibilities:Evaluates, selects and applies standard techniques and...


  • Kanpur, Uttar Pradesh, India Meril Full time

    About the PositionMeril is seeking a skilled Full Stack Engineer to join our team and contribute to the development of our web applications. The ideal candidate will have a strong understanding of both front-end and back-end development, as well as deployment and monitoring practices.Key ResponsibilitiesDevelop, deploy, and maintain web applications across...

  • Lead Software Engineer

    3 months ago


    Kanpur, India Multiplier Full time

    About usWe are Multiplier! Our global employment platform empowers companies to hire people all across the world by managing the complexities of local compliance, labor contracts, payroll, benefits and taxes - all from one software system. It’s a game changer!We are passionate about creating a world where people can get a job they love, without having to...

  • Chief of Staff

    5 months ago


    Kanpur, India ImpactGuru Full time

    Role - Chief of Staff (Business Management Consultant)Location - Andheri (Mumbai)Job Responsibilities:  Collaborate with business heads and founders to develop and implement strategic initiatives.  Conduct thorough market research and analysis to identify business opportunities and challenges.  Analyze business processes, identify inefficiencies,...


  • Kanpur, India SBS Full time

    How would you shape finance?SBShas an opportunity for a Senior Software Development Engineer(DevOps) in our engineering team atNoidalocation.Be part of one of the world’s fastest growing fintech’s. Design the future of finance together with 5,000+ industry experts. Create your own tailor-made fintech career and find your own path. Be part of SBS, and...


  • Kanpur, Uttar Pradesh, India Synopsys Inc Full time

    Job OverviewWe are seeking a highly skilled Senior R&D Engineer to join our team in Noida. This role involves designing, developing, and maintaining large software systems using C/C++ programming.